Understanding the Units: Feet vs. Centimeters



Before we tackle the conversion, let’s establish a firm grasp on our units. Feet, part of the imperial system, have a long and storied history, rooted in ancient body measurements. A foot, originally based on the length of a human foot, has evolved over time, settling at approximately 12 inches. On the other hand, centimeters belong to the metric system, a decimal system renowned for its simplicity and widespread international use. One centimeter is one-hundredth of a meter, making calculations significantly easier. The Conversion Factor: Unlocking the Secret



The key to unlocking the conversion from feet to centimeters lies in the conversion factor. We know that 1 inch is approximately equal to 2.54 centimeters. Since there are 12 inches in a foot, we can deduce that 1 foot is approximately equal to 12 2.54 = 30.48 centimeters. This simple yet powerful factor is the bridge between the imperial and metric worlds. Therefore, to convert 7 feet to centimeters, we simply multiply 7 by 30.48. This gives us 213.36 centimeters. However, the "approximately equal to" is crucial here; this conversion uses the standard international conversion factor, but minor variations can exist depending on the specific definition of the inch used.
